My approach to therapy

My practice is collaborative and integrative, rooted in a client-centered theoretical framework. I use and integrate evidence-based practices including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, Narrative Therapy and Solution Focused Therapy. I tailor my approach to meet your specific needs by working with you to identify challenges and steer the path

forward towards health and healing. I will support and help you navigate current life transitions, assist in recovery from traumatic events, create healthier relationships, improve assertive communication skills and increase overall well-being.

What you can expect from me

In our first session together, you can expect a warm, welcoming space where we will discuss what brings you to therapy and what you hope to achieve. I will take the time to get to know you, understand your background, and collaboratively set goals for our work together.
